To: Randy Shannon


From: David Coburn, Vice President and Director of Athletics
Date: December 9, 2021
Re: Letter of Understanding

It is my great pleasure to offer you the position of Co-Defensive Coordinator/Linebackers Coach


at Florida State University. This Letter of Understanding (“LOU”) sets forth below the Basic
Terms of the University’s employment offer, but it is understood that this LOU does not
contain, and we have yet to agree on, all material terms of your employment. We agree to
work together to finalize all material and other terms in a formal employment agreement
between you and the University as soon as practicable. The Basic Terms of our agreement are:

• Two-year contract term from December 10, 2021 through December 31,
2023.
• Annualized compensation of $600,000 for the first contract year (Dec. 10 -
Dec. 31, 2022), and $625,000 for the second contract year (Jan. 1 - Dec. 31,
2023). If coach terminates his employment with the University:
o On or before December 31, 2022 for any reason, coach shall pay to
the University, as Liquidated Damages, an amount equal to 100% of
coach’s gross annual compensation, times the number of years and
any fraction thereof remaining in the contract term, unless coach
obtains a head football coaching position at another university, a
defensive coordinator position with primary play-calling authority at
another university, or a coaching position with a professional sports
organization, in which case coach will owe the University no
Liquidated Damages; or
o On or after January 1, 2023 for any reason, coach shall pay to the
University, as Liquidated Damages, an amount equal to 25% of
coach’s gross annual compensation, times the number of years and
any fraction thereof remaining in the contract term, unless coach
obtains a head football coaching position at another university, a
defensive coordinator position with primary play-calling authority at
another university, or a coaching position with a professional sports
organization, in which case coach will owe the University no
Liquidated Damages.
• In the event the University terminates coach’s employment without cause,
coach shall be entitled to receive the total remaining compensation due

through the end of the otherwise unexpired Term, subject to mitigation and
offset.
• Nike Elite Allotment of $1000
• Monthly car allowance $650
• Cell Phone
• 4 tickets for regular season football contests, 2 complimentary tickets to
other FSU regular season sporting events
• A $25,000 retention bonus if the coach is an active employee on December
15, 2022.
• Coach will pay taxes on all applicable compensation, including but not limited
to annual compensation, allowances, and bonuses; complimentary tickets;
extra room at ACC/NCAA tournament games; ACC/NCAA gifts; athletic
department gifts
• Additional Employment Benefits
o Standard employee package provided to University employees in the
Administrative and Professional classification

This LOU is effective beginning the day it is executed by each party and ending 90 days after
such effective date or upon execution of a formal employment agreement between you and
the University, whichever occurs first. If a formal employment agreement is not executed by
the parties within 90 days of the effective date, the terms stated herein shall expire and be of
no effect; however, the University may, at its option, continue to employ coach for his services
on a month-to-month basis at the applicable salary rate stated above (prorated monthly), with
such employment governed by the University’s Regulations and Policies that apply to
Administrative and Professional employees.
